This R package is developed based on the manuscript “Multiplicity Control in Oncology Clinical Trials with a Surrogate Endpoint-Based Drop-The-Losers Design”. It includes functions to calculate the correlation boundary for the correlation between the response rate and the log-rank test statistic for the binary surrogate endpoint and the time-to-event primary endpoint, as well as functions to conduct simulation studies to obtain design operating characteristics. Additionally, it features an R Shiny application for interactive implementation of the design.
The proposed design will result in a smaller sample size and shorter study duration compared to the naive and most conservative approach, which sets the correlation between the DTL statistics and the final analysis statistics to 1. We believe this will lead to more efficient oncology trials.
